The majority race in Ash Grove overall is white, making up 95.3% of residents. The next most-common racial group is other at 3.8%. There are more white people in the south areas of the city. People who identify as other are most likely to be living in the northeast places. Diversity and Diversity Scores for Ash Grove, MO
The map below shows diversity in Ash Grove. Areas in green are more diverse, while areas in red are much less diverse. Diversity, in this case, means a mixture of people with different race and ethnicity living close to one another. For example, all-black and all-white areas in the city would both be considered lacking diversity.
Diversity Score
Ash Grove Diversity Score
20
With a diversity score of 20 out of 100, Ash Grove is less diverse than other US cities. The most diverse area within Ash Grove's proper boundaries is to the northwest of the city. The least diverse areas are located in the south parts of Ash Grove.
